Training Process
-
Data Upload
Prepare and upload a ZIP file containing your training images. Include 10-20 high-quality, diverse images for best results.
-
Configure Trigger Word
Set a unique trigger word (e.g., "p3r5on") that will activate your trained style or character in prompts.
-
Adjust Training Parameters
- steps — Total training iterations (default: 1000)
- learning_rate — Training speed (default: 0.0001)
- lora_rank — Adapter capacity (default: 16)
-
LoRA Training
The system runs a tailored LoRA optimization loop:
- Freezes the base model weights
- Trains only the low-rank adapter layers
- Applies Z-Image optimized settings

Parameters
| Parameter | Required | Default | Description |
|---|
| data | Yes | — | ZIP file containing training images (min 4 images recommended) |
| trigger_word | No | p3r5on | Unique word to activate your trained concept |
| steps | No | 1000 | Number of training steps (500-10000) |
| learning_rate | No | 0.0001 | Training speed (lower = more stable) |
| lora_rank | No | 16 | Adapter capacity (1-64, higher = more detail) |

Pro Tips
- Use 10-20 high-quality, diverse images of your subject for best results.
- Choose a unique trigger word that won't conflict with common words (e.g., "m1style" instead of "style").
- Higher lora_rank (32-64) captures more detail but increases training time and file size.
- Lower learning_rate (0.00005) is more stable but requires more steps.
- Start with default settings, then adjust if needed.
